Description

Amendment 001 is issued to Correct the "Title" name -------------- The Drug Enforcement Administration (DEA), Office of Acquisition (FA) intends to award a sole source firm fixed purchase order to American Towers, LLC 116 Huntington Ave, Boston Massachusetts 02116, for a one-year renewal of its Radio Communication Site Lease in Houston Texas. This notice of intent is not a request for competitive quotations. In accordance with the Federal Acquisition Regulation (FAR) 5.102(a)(6), the Limited Source Documentation is attached with this notice. The acquisition will be conducted through FAR Part 12, Simplified Acquisition Procedures. CLIN: 0001: Description: Radio Communication Site Lease; QTY: 4; UM: Quarterly CLIN: 0002: Description: Radio Communication Utility; QTY: 4; UM: Quarterly As this is not a request for competitive quotes, the Government encourages all interested parties who believe they can provide the service to contact Teresa Roshau-Delgado via email at FACN.Proposal.Submission@dea.gov by Tuesday, July 28, 2026 by 10:00AM, ET and reference number D-27-HO-0003 and submit a written response describing their ability to provide the service. Basis of Award: Award will be based on lowest price/technically acceptable. Award is ALL or NONE A determination by the Government not to compete this proposed contract acquisition based upon responses to the notice is solely within the discretion of the Government. Information received will normally be considered solely for the purpose of determining whether to conduct a competitive procurement. This notice does not obligate the Government to award a contract or otherwise pay for the information provided in response. The Government reserves the right to use information provided by respondents for any purpose deemed necessary and legally appropriate. Respondents are advised that the Government is under no obligation to acknowledge receipt of the information received or provide feedback to respondents with respect to any information submitted.
